This week's book giveaways are in the iOS and Features new in Java 8 forums.
We're giving away four copies each of Barcodes with iOS: Bringing together the digital and physical worlds and Core Java for the Impatient and have the authors on-line!
See this thread and this one for details.
The moose likes Developer Certification (SCJD/OCMJD) and the fly likes RMI - general question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Barcodes with iOS this week in the iOS forum
or Core Java for the Impatient in the Java 8 forum!

JavaRanch » Java Forums » Certification » Developer Certification (SCJD/OCMJD)
Bookmark "RMI - general question" Watch "RMI - general question" New topic
Author

RMI - general question

Dannie Kjeldgaard
Greenhorn

Joined: Oct 02, 2006
Posts: 7
I decided to try implementing my solution with RMI, which I have never tried to use before. it seems very simple to implement, which will not be a problem. My question is more general:

Do you usually implement the ServicesImpl class as a singleton, or is it more common to allow more of those?

Best regards
Dannie
Mark Smyth
Ranch Hand

Joined: Feb 04, 2004
Posts: 288
Originally posted by Dannie Kjeldgaard:
I decided to try implementing my solution with RMI, which I have never tried to use before. it seems very simple to implement, which will not be a problem. My question is more general:

Do you usually implement the ServicesImpl class as a singleton, or is it more common to allow more of those?

Best regards
Dannie


Can I take it that your ServicesImpl class is the network database server? In general I would say that unless you are absolutely certain that there can only ever be one instance of a class then it is best not to implement the singleton pattern. Instead if you bind only one such object to the rmi registry instead there will be only one instance of the ServicesImpl for remote clients to access anyway.

Mark


SCJP<br />SCJD
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: RMI - general question